Acetamiprid, a synthetic neonicotinoid insecticide, acts on the nicotinic acetylcholine receptors of insects, offering systemic protection against a broad spectrum of sucking pests such as aphids, whiteflies and thrips on vegetables, fruits and ornamental crops. Its high potency, low mammalian toxicity and compatibility with integrated pest management programs drive steady demand across major agricultural regions. Increasing Adoption in Fruit and Vegetable Crops
Growers are turning to acetamiprid because it offers broad-spectrum control of aphids, whiteflies and thrips while maintaining a low residue profile. This combination aligns with consumer demand for safer produce, prompting rapid uptake across greenhouse and open-field operations. Producers of high-value crops such as apples, grapes, and leafy greens favour Acetamiprid for its rapid knock-down of aphids, whiteflies and certain thrips species, while its relatively low mammalian toxicity eases compliance with export-market residue limits.

Regulatory Support in Key Regions
Several jurisdictions have re-approved acetamiprid under updated pesticide stewardship programs, citing its reduced environmental persistence compared with older neonicotinoids. Because regulators are emphasizing integrated pest management, the product enjoys a favorable policy environment that boosts confidence among distributors. China's Ministry of Agriculture issued a 2024 directive encouraging the substitution of higher-risk neonicotinoids with Acetamiprid in cotton and vegetable fields, citing its lower impact on pollinator health. Public Perception of Neonicotinoids
The broader category of neonicotinoids continues to face negative publicity due to concerns about pollinator health. Even though acetamiprid is often cited as having a lower toxicity to bees, the generalized stigma can deter adoption, especially among organic-focused producers. This perception challenge requires ongoing education and communication about the product's safety profile and responsible use guidelines.

Residue Concerns in Export Markets
Some importing countries have tightened maximum residue limits (MRLs) for neonicotinoids, including acetamiprid. This creates a logistical hurdle for exporters who must implement rigorous testing protocols to avoid shipment rejections. European Union authorities have revised MRLs for Acetamiprid on several fruit varieties, prompting manufacturers to reformulate premixes that meet the new thresholds while preserving efficacy.

Competitive Landscape
The acetamiprid segment is anchored by a handful of multinational agro-chemical powerhouses that command the bulk of global volume. Bayer Crop Science, Syngenta, Corteva Agriscience and BASF leverage deep research pipelines, integrated seed-treatment platforms and robust regulatory expertise to sustain market share across North America, Europe and large parts of Asia. Their ability to bundle acetamiprid with complementary modes of action—particularly within integrated pest-management programs—creates pricing leverage and reinforces customer loyalty. The competitive arena therefore reflects a high barrier to entry, where scale, patented formulations and worldwide service networks dictate the pace of innovation and dictate contract negotiations with large farming enterprises. Beyond the dominant quartet, a cohort of regionally focused manufacturers is reshaping niche dynamics. ADAMA (Israel), Nufarm (Australia), Indofil Industries (India), Jiangsu Yangnong Chemical (China) and Zhejiang Keyu (China) concentrate on cost-effective blends and country-specific registration pathways, allowing them to capture price-sensitive growers and emerging markets.
